Tan Cart Bin (Recycling)

Items must be completely empty, rinsed, and placed loosely into the tan cart. Bagged recycling is treated as contamination and may cause your cart to be rejected by the driver.

Accepted Items

  • Clean glass bottles and jars
  • Plastics #1 and #2
  • Flattened cardboard and mixed paper
  • Aluminum and steel cans

Do NOT Include

  • Plastic bags of any kind
  • Styrofoam (Polystyrene)
  • Food waste and greasy pizza boxes
  • Garden hoses and extension cords
  • Medical waste or needles

!Contamination Tips

Leave the Plastic Bags at the Store

The most destructive contaminant in Brent's tan recycling carts is the plastic grocery bag. They wrap around the sorting gears at the ECUA recycling plant, forcing expensive manual shutdowns. Put all recyclables loosely in the bin.

A Clean Bin is a Green Bin

Ensure that all aluminum cans, glass bottles, and plastic jugs are thoroughly rinsed out before recycling. Leftover soda or food residue can ruin an entire batch of clean paper and cardboard.

No Construction Materials in the Brush

When placing yard waste at the curb, make sure it is 100% vegetative. Mixing treated lumber, fencing, drywall, or roofing tiles with your leaves and branches will cause your pile to be tagged and rejected.

About Brent Waste Management

Waste Management in the Brent Community

Situated just north of downtown Pensacola, the Brent CDP relies on the Emerald Coast Utilities Authority (ECUA) for comprehensive solid waste services. Every single-family home is outfitted with a green garbage cart and a tan recycling cart. ECUA drivers run routes early to beat the Florida heat, so Brent homeowners are required to place their bins at the edge of the street by 5:30 a.m. on their assigned pickup morning.

Navigating the Call-Ahead Bulk Waste System

If you are clearing out an old bedroom or replacing appliances in your Brent home, take note of ECUA's bulky waste protocol. The utility requires residents to formally schedule bulk collections by 2:00 p.m. the day before their standard route day. Simply placing a couch or mattress on the curb without contacting customer service via phone or email will result in the items being left behind with a non-compliance tag.

Turning Brent's Yard Debris into Compost

Florida's intense growing season yields plenty of grass clippings and palm fronds. ECUA collects this yard waste weekly, provided it is placed in 32-gallon trash cans or heavy-duty paper or plastic bags weighing under 40 pounds. Instead of dumping this organic material in the landfill, ECUA processes it alongside biosolids to produce 'Emerald Coast bloom,' a nutrient-rich compost product available to the public.

Keeping Toxins Out of Escambia County's Waterways

You should never toss hazardous materials like wet latex paint, pool chemicals, or old car batteries into your ECUA carts. To protect the local groundwater around Brent, residents must transport household hazardous waste (HHW) directly to the Perdido Landfill in Cantonment. The Escambia County Waste Services department processes these dangerous items safely and free of charge for local homeowners.

Frequently Asked Questions

How do I schedule a bulk trash pickup in Brent?

You must actively schedule your bulk pickup with ECUA. Call or email Customer Service by 2:00 p.m. the day before your regular collection day. Your scheduled bulk items will then be picked up on your standard garbage day.

What colors are the garbage and recycling carts for Brent residents?

ECUA provides Brent residents with green carts for regular household garbage and tan carts for single-stream recycling.

Does my yard waste need to be bagged in Escambia County?

Small yard waste like grass clippings and pine straw must be contained in a standard 32-gallon trash can or heavy-duty yard waste bags. Each bag or can must weigh 40 pounds or less. Larger limbs can be bundled as long as they are under 6 feet long.

Can I throw old appliances out with regular bulk waste?

Large appliances (white goods) like refrigerators, dishwashers, and washing machines fall under ECUA's 'Bulk Recycling Program.' You must contact customer service separately to schedule these items so they can be routed to the proper recycling stream.
